FirstEnergy lays off 75 in Pennsylvania; 350 companywide

Electric utility owner FirstEnergy Corp., parent company of Greensburg’s West Penn Power Co., said Monday it has laid off about 75 employees in Pennsylvania.

The layoffs are part of a corporate-wide restructuring impacting 350 of its employees.

About 75 FirstEnergy workers throughout the state lost their jobs as the company eliminated roles, while other positions were expanded to ensure the company can operate efficiently, said Jennifer Young, a communications manager for FirstEnergy, which is headquartered in Akron, Ohio…
